Форум программистов, компьютерный форум, киберфорум
Delphi: Базы данных
Войти
Регистрация
Восстановить пароль
Блоги Сообщество Поиск Заказать работу  
 
Рейтинг 4.80/5: Рейтинг темы: голосов - 5, средняя оценка - 4.80
1 / 1 / 1
Регистрация: 07.12.2009
Сообщений: 99

Как в функции MessageDlg вывести все поля одной таблицы

02.04.2011, 15:28. Показов 1017. Ответов 3
Метки нет (Все метки)

Студворк — интернет-сервис помощи студентам
Здравствуйте, у меня такой вопрос.
Как в функции MessageDlg вывести все поля одной таблицы?


Delphi
1
2
3
4
5
6
7
8
9
10
11
12
13
procedure TForm1.Button5Click(Sender: TObject);
  var str:string;  i:integer;
begin
  str:=Table3.FieldByName('Name').AsString;                // str перем. таблицы 3, является подчинённой т. 2
  if MessageDlg('Вы действительно хотите удалить книгу' 
  +Table1.FieldByName('Name').AsString                      // выводит имя книги
  +' авторов '+str,mtConfirmation,[mbYes, mbNo],0)=mrYes then    // выводит автора книги, а нужно всех авторов
  begin
  for i:=0 to Table2.RecordCount-1 do Table2.Delete;   // в цикле удаляем все поля т.2 которая 
                                                               //является связью между т.1 и т.2  
  Table1.Delete;                                                // удаляем книгу
  end;
end;


Наверно с помощью цикла, а как сделать не знаю.

Заранее спасибо.
0
IT_Exp
Эксперт
34794 / 4073 / 2104
Регистрация: 17.06.2006
Сообщений: 32,602
Блог
02.04.2011, 15:28
Ответы с готовыми решениями:

Как записать две строки поля одной таблицы в одну строку другой?
Есть такой запрос к БД и результат этого запроса две строки ROH и KOR поля FIL С 6 строки результат запроса заполняется в kbmMemTable1...

Как в запросе вывести из одной таблицы все значения со значением флага false в этой же таблице
Здравствуйте! У меня есть таблица, котрая имеет поля ид, имя больного, имя врача, статус врача. Статус имеет два значения ложь и истина,...

Как в поле ID одной таблицы записать значение поля ID другой таблицы
В БД две таблицы: 1)USERS с полями ID_User, Name, Password. В нее записываются пользователи после регистр-ии. 2)SALES с полями...

3
 Аватар для arni
914 / 879 / 62
Регистрация: 06.01.2010
Сообщений: 2,367
Записей в блоге: 6
03.04.2011, 09:20
таки поля или записи?
1
1 / 1 / 1
Регистрация: 07.12.2009
Сообщений: 99
03.04.2011, 14:57  [ТС]
таки поля или записи?
Нужно вывести имя книги:

Delphi
1
Table1.FieldByName('Name').AsString
И авторов книги (их может быть несколько)

У меня получилось вывести только одного:

str , где

Delphi
1
str:=Table3.FieldByName('Name').AsString;
0
72 / 64 / 3
Регистрация: 13.05.2010
Сообщений: 349
04.04.2011, 12:52
не знаю, что у тебя там в таблице 3
то как-то так

Код Delphi
12345str:='';Table3.First;While not Table3.Eof dostr:=str+Table3.FieldByName('Name').As string;Table3.Next;
1
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
BasicMan
Эксперт
29316 / 5623 / 2384
Регистрация: 17.02.2009
Сообщений: 30,364
Блог
04.04.2011, 12:52
Помогаю со студенческими работами здесь

Сложный запрос? Поля из одной таблицы, и поля из другой таблицы, но...
Вот так мы делаем выборку из основной таблицы table1: SELECT t1.ID, t1.f2, t1.f3 FROM table1 t1 WHERE (какой-то простой фильтр) ...

Вывести все строки таблицы БД, кроме строк с пустыми значениями определенного поля
Нужно вывести все строки, кроме строк с пустыми значениями определенного поля Как написать это правильно? Так выдает...

Нужно чтоб в ComboBox от одной таблицы отображались значения из соответствующего поля другой таблицы
Нужно чтоб в combobox от одной таблицы отображались значения из соответствующего поля другой таблицы. Настроил отображения этих значений...

Как вывести вычисления в MessageDlg?
Форумчане подскажите как вывести вычисления в Messagedlg? У меня вычисления выводятся в компонент Lable и нужно что бы еще выводились в...

Как просуммировать все значения поля у таблицы
Я с БД раньше не работал на C#, так что звиняйте за безграмотность. Есть DataSet, в котором находится таблица. Через bindingSource...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
4
Ответ Создать тему
Новые блоги и статьи
Инструменты COM: Сохранение данный из VARIANT в файл и загрузка из файла в VARIANT
bedvit 28.01.2026
Сохранение базовых типов COM и массивов (одномерных или двухмерных) любой вложенности (деревья) в файл, с возможностью выбора алгоритмов сжатия и шифрования. Часть библиотеки BedvitCOM Использованы. . .
Киев стоит - украинская песня
zorxor 28.01.2026
wfWdiRqdTxc О Господи, Вечный, Ты . . . Я помоги, Бесконечный. . . Я прошу Ты. . . Я погибаю, спаси. . . Я прошу Тебя Вечный. . .
Загрузка PNG с альфа-каналом на SDL3 для Android: с помощью SDL_LoadPNG (без SDL3_image)
8Observer8 28.01.2026
Содержание блога SDL3 имеет собственные средства для загрузки и отображения PNG-файлов с альфа-каналом и базовой работы с ними. В этой инструкции используется функция SDL_LoadPNG(), которая. . .
Загрузка PNG с альфа-каналом на SDL3 для Android: с помощью SDL3_image
8Observer8 27.01.2026
Содержание блога SDL3_image - это библиотека для загрузки и работы с изображениями. Эта пошаговая инструкция покажет, как загрузить и вывести на экран смартфона картинку с альфа-каналом, то есть с. . .
влияние грибов на сукцессию
anaschu 26.01.2026
Бифуркационные изменения массы гриба происходят тогда, когда мы уменьшаем массу компоста в 10 раз, а скорость прироста биомассы уменьшаем в три раза. Скорость прироста биомассы может уменьшаться за. . .
Воспроизведение звукового файла с помощью SDL3_mixer при касании экрана Android
8Observer8 26.01.2026
Содержание блога SDL3_mixer - это библиотека я для воспроизведения аудио. В отличие от инструкции по добавлению текста код по проигрыванию звука уже содержится в шаблоне примера. Нужно только. . .
Установка Android SDK, NDK, JDK, CMake и т.д.
8Observer8 25.01.2026
Содержание блога Перейдите по ссылке: https:/ / developer. android. com/ studio и в самом низу страницы кликните по архиву "commandlinetools-win-xxxxxx_latest. zip" Извлеките архив и вы увидите. . .
Вывод текста со шрифтом TTF на Android с помощью библиотеки SDL3_ttf
8Observer8 25.01.2026
Содержание блога Если у вас не установлены Android SDK, NDK, JDK, и т. д. то сделайте это по следующей инструкции: Установка Android SDK, NDK, JDK, CMake и т. д. Сборка примера Скачайте. . .
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2026, CyberForum.ru